Itinerary To maximize opportunities of successful photography of white-tailed eagle, we have decided to dedicate three full days in hides. Marek has two hides offering opportunities for photography of birds of prey which include buzzard and white-tailed eagle. Other potential subjects include woodpeckers, wild boar and red fox. The hides are spacious and comfortable with the smallest measuring 300 x180 x 140cm (w, d & h) and each has a basic WC. They also have very effective gas heating where the inside temperature exceeds 12 degrees C while, outside, it may be minus 10! A walk in the region of m on level ground is required to and from the hides. Both hides require you to enter at hrs and leave at hrs. This is so that they do not see you coming or going and, as such, do not associate the hide with humans.

4 White-tailed eagles are very shy birds so utmost care needs to be taken but trust me, the wait is most definitely worth it! Within the Eagle Hide there will be a strict etiquette to abide by including sitting still for very long periods. This is essential if you want to obtain images of them. However, the hides are not cramped and it is possible to stretch out a little. You can chat (quietly) and on one of your hide days I will be on hand to advise on camera settings and the like. Day 1. Notes on eagle photography As with all raptors, white-tailed eagles are very shy and these are particularly so and are one of the hardest species in this region to get good images of. They are, for example, inclined to sit in nearby trees for a very long time, simply eyeing up the situation. Why are they so shy? Although they are no longer persecuted, they certainly used to be and centuries of hunting has ingrained, within its DNA, a shy and extremely cautious nature. Photography of this species is difficult and needs to be stressed that success is quite low and very weather dependent and it may well be that you sit in the hide for three days and don t get a single image. It is important to us that this is made abundantly clear. However (please pardon the phrase), you have to be in it to win it and you may just get lucky as indeed I did in 2014 with the image you see above. At it s optimum I had 4 eagles down at once, squabbling over the food for well over 30 minutes and intermittently, thereafter, for several hours. In-between eagles I also obtained some images of buzzards, wild boar and a fox which came right up to the bait. This is what hide photography is all about and what makes it so exciting, you just never know what might turn up and is why the great pioneering bird photographer, Eric Hosking, called it - wait and see photography!

11 Meet your guides Marek Rob Dr. Marek Kosinski is a professional nature photographer specialising in the flora and fauna of his home country, Poland, who has received awards in both the Wildlife Photographer of the Year and GDT European Wildlife Photographer of the Year competitions. A trained biologist (PhD in plant ecology), Marek held the position of lecturer and scientist for 12 years at Krakow university. He is the author of several natural history books and has had more than 15,000 images published. Marek also runs his own photo agency is represented by the Polish photo agency, Forum, and is a member of the Polish Union of Nature Photographers. A certified tour guide, for 15 years, Marek has also guided general nature tours for various travel agencies.
